La Reception de Gogol en France (1838-2009)
by Claude De Greve
This book recounts episodes from a lively and astonishing story, the story of the reception of Gogol-a Russian writer whose life, death, and work have contributed to the enduring perception that he is enigmatic-in nineteenth-, twentieth-, and twenty-first-century France. A France with complex and changing relations with Russia.
